Steam's first seasonal sale of 2026 is here. The Steam Spring Sale runs March 19 through March 26 at 10 a.m. Pacific, bringing discounts across the entire Steam Store for a full week.

This is the first major store-wide sale since the Steam Winter Sale ran in December, and it covers everything. No genre filter, no category theme. Just the full catalogue on sale at once.

Steam Spring Sale Covers the Entire Store

Unlike the themed fests Steam has been running throughout the year, like Steam Tower Defense Fest and Steam PvP Fest, the Spring Sale isn't built around a single category. It's one of four seasonal sales Valve runs each year, and it's the kind of event where you're just as likely to find a deal on a survival game you've been sitting on as you are a city-builder you forgot was even on your wishlist.

From factory builders and cozy puzzlers to co-op horror and open-world survival, the trailer alone covers more ground than most genre fests manage in a year.

Games Featured in the Steam Spring Sale 2026 Trailer

The official trailer highlights the following titles:

  • Satisfactory: A factory-building game where you land on an alien planet and construct increasingly complex automated production lines.
  • RV There Yet?: A road trip simulation game where you drive and manage an RV across different destinations.
  • Manor Lords: A medieval city-builder and strategy game where you grow a settlement and defend it against rival lords.
  • DAVE THE DIVER: A casual adventure game that splits your time between diving underwater for fish and running a sushi restaurant at night.
  • No Man's Sky: An open-universe exploration and survival game built around procedurally generated planets, creatures, and ecosystems.
  • Phasmophobia: A co-op ghost investigation game where you and up to three others identify what's haunting a location before things go wrong.
  • Pathologic 3: A narrative survival game set in a plague-stricken town where your decisions shape outcomes across multiple timelines.
  • The Outlast Trials: A co-op survival horror game set during the Cold War where players try to escape brutal experimental programmes together.
  • YAPYAP: A magic-themed co-op horror game where you and up to five friends play as minions sent to break into a rival wizard's tower, cause as much mayhem as possible, and get out before the monsters get you.
  • ROUTINE: A first-person horror survival game set on an abandoned lunar base.
  • Strange Antiquities: A shop management game built around buying, selling, and appraising antiques and mysterious artifacts.
  • A Little to the Left: A cozy puzzle game about sorting, stacking, and organizing household objects in satisfying ways.
  • Euro Truck Simulator 2: A long-running trucking simulation where you haul cargo across a detailed recreation of Europe.
  • Avatar: Frontiers of Pandora: An action-adventure game set in the Avatar universe where you play as a Na'vi navigating the world of Pandora.
  • Terraria: A 2D sandbox action-adventure game with deep crafting, building, and combat systems.
  • Raft: A survival game where you start on a small raft in the open ocean and expand it while keeping a persistent shark at bay.
  • The Forest: A first-person survival horror game where you crash-land on a remote peninsula full of cannibalistic mutants.
  • Ready or Not: A tactical shooter where you lead a SWAT team through high-risk law enforcement scenarios.
  • MENACE: A turn-based tactical strategy game from the creators of BATTLETECH, set in a sci-fi setting.
  • UNBEATABLE: A rhythm action game with a punk aesthetic set in a world where music has been made illegal.
  • Sons Of The Forest: The follow-up to The Forest, dropping you on an island full of cannibalistic creatures with better tools and worse odds.
  • Demeo x Dungeons & Dragons: Battlemarked: A tabletop-style RPG dungeon crawler featuring official Dungeons & Dragons content.
  • BeamNG.drive: A vehicle simulation game built around realistic soft-body physics and some of the most detailed crash modelling in any game.

Steam Spring Sale 2026 Dates and Times

The Steam Spring Sale runs for one full week:

  • Start: March 19 at 10 a.m. Pacific
  • End: March 26, 2026 at 10 a.m. Pacific

The sale goes live March 19 at 10 a.m. Pacific on the Steam homepage. Check your wishlist. Anything you've been sitting on has a good chance of being discounted.
